Output 7aa61a55b3eda074b7708cc09cfabb2fe2cc6111f91c8ec967578fb21dc62f2e:1

value
32540702
script pubkey
OP_0 OP_PUSHBYTES_20 f14dc1f1fcdc5a33210a160b647b99e8252e2ee1
address
bc1q79xuru0um3drxgg2zc9kg7ueaqjjuthpmsp2hm
transaction
7aa61a55b3eda074b7708cc09cfabb2fe2cc6111f91c8ec967578fb21dc62f2e
confirmations
171389
spent
true